"an undemanding task" is completely correct and usable in written English
It means a task that is easy and does not require much effort or skill. You can use "an undemanding task" in any situation where you want to describe a task that is simple or easy to complete. Here is an example: "After a long day at work, I was relieved to come home and have dinner, which was an undemanding task since I had already prepared everything the night before."
